2016-10-04 22 views
6

के बाद बाहर नहीं निकलता है मैं Server और Xcode 8 का उपयोग कर रहा हूं। मैंने परीक्षण को अलग करने के लिए एक नई सुविधा देखी, प्रत्येक एकीकरण बॉट के लिए एक नया एक्सकोड लॉन्च किया गया है। लेकिन यह एकीकरण पूरा होने के बाद खुद को छोड़ नहीं सकता :) और फिर एक्सकोड दुर्घटनाओं और कोई एकीकरण परीक्षण चलाया जा सकता है।एक्सकोड परीक्षण

क्या इसके लिए कोई समाधान है?

उत्तर

0

यदि आपका लक्ष्य एकीकरण पूर्ण होने के बाद एक्सकोड को समाप्त करना है, तो आप बॉट कॉन्फ़िगरेशन स्क्रीन के "ट्रिगर्स" टैब पर "पोस्ट-इंटीग्रेशन स्क्रिप्ट" जोड़कर इसे पूरा करने में सक्षम हो सकते हैं। इस तरह

Xcode Bot Integration Triggers

एक bash स्क्रिप्ट:

#!/bin/bash 

kill $(ps aux | grep 'Xcode' | awk '{print $2}') 

एकीकरण के पूरा होने पर मार डाला और मारने और सक्रिय Xcode प्रक्रिया की जाएगी।

संबंधित मुद्दे